Transaction 07154efb41066952b422b0168061e7d649a4e033f99d509d2c2da63c6cc62592
1 Input
1 Output
-
07154efb41066952b422b0168061e7d649a4e033f99d509d2c2da63c6cc62592:0
- value
- 307823
- script pubkey
- OP_0 OP_PUSHBYTES_20 d00ea29d8910faa9e3909d163ec5a74352ca2db8
- address
- bc1q6q8298vfzra2ncusn5tra3d8gdfv5tdcuvqv5r